
AD9707高速DAC的内部寄存器设置
5星
- 浏览量: 0
- 大小:None
- 文件类型:PDF
简介:
本文档介绍了AD9707高速数模转换器(DAC)内部寄存器的功能和配置方法,旨在帮助工程师理解和优化其性能。
AD9707是一款高性能且低功耗的高速数字模拟转换器(DAC),具备14位分辨率和高达175Msps的采样率,适用于需要精确合成宽带信号的各种场景,如通信、工业仪器设备及便携式设备等。该器件内部集成了边沿触发输入锁存器、温度补偿带隙基准电压源以及自校准功能,可实现真14位积分非线性(INL)与微分非线性(DNL)性能表现。
AD9707的共模电位移动能力简化了与其他模拟器件连接的过程,并减少了电路设计复杂性和印制电路板面积。通过修改内部高密度寄存器,可以定制DAC的工作模式和特性以满足特定的设计需求。由于集成度提高,芯片引脚数量减少,通常使用串行接口配置这些寄存器,常见的串行接口包括SPI、I2C及串行2wire等。
AD9707采用全双工同步通信的SPI接口进行配置,仅需四根线即可实现高速通信和PCB布局优化。该接口包含时钟信号(SCLK)、数据传输线路(SDIO)、片选控制引脚(CSB)及地线(GND)。其中,SCLK用于同步数据传输,最大频率可达20MHz;SDIO为双向总线,在读写操作中使用。
AD9707配置中有PIN模式与SPI模式供选择。前者适用于简单设置,后者则支持更复杂的高级功能如自校准等。在SPI模式下,通信周期由指令阶段和数据传输阶段组成:通过SCLK的前8个上升沿将指令字节写入芯片;其中RW位决定数据传输是读取还是写入操作,N1、N0位设定字节数量,A4至A0位指示要修改寄存器地址。
测试电路包括Samsung S3C2410微处理器、Altera CycloneIII系列FPGA EP3C25及ADI AD9707。其中,FPGA负责算法处理,ARM微处理器则控制字输入和LCD显示;S3C2410与EP3C25的SPI接口用于配置AD9707内部寄存器。测试构建了DDS(数字直接频率合成器),通过修改控制字改变输出波形数据,并经由AD9707转换后检测其结果。
外围电路主要包含低电压异或门74VX86和运算放大器ADA4899,使用跳线J1选择工作模式、复位寄存器等。输入时钟采用差分形式,输出为单端类型;内部基准电压源REFIO连接至运放同相输入端,并通过0.1μF电容接地以稳定其性能。
在通信过程中,CSB信号低电平时启动周期并保持数据传输状态;指令阶段完成后进入数据传输环节。测试时可通过跳线选择工作模式及复位寄存器等操作。AD9707的高集成度使得外围电路设计更加简洁,并支持多种电压需求以适应不同应用场合,为现代高速、多功能电子设备提供了稳定且精确的模拟信号输出能力。
全部评论 (0)


